Eligibility and accuracy first
Begin with eligibility and accuracy. Map what you buy and what you sell: which items are taxable or zero-rated, which are exempt, and which costs are blocked from recovery. If you make both taxable and exempt supplies, choose a fair apportionment method and document it with a dated calculation. Where your account for imports under the reverse-charge mechanism, make sure import references line up with your ledger. By the time you press submit, your VAT refund should be something a reviewer can recompute from your books without guesswork.
Documents that tell a clear story
Build a dossier that reads like a tidy case file. Collect tax invoices that meet legal requirements, proof of payment where relevant, import declarations and customs statements, contracts or purchase orders, and the bank details for the remittance. Add a short reconciliation that links the claim to your VAT return totals. If you operate branches or a tax group, label documents by entity and period so subtotals tie back neatly. Include an IBAN confirmation if your bank issues one; it prevents last-mile delays on an otherwise clean VAT refund.
Follow the order then submit once
The process itself is straightforward if you respect the order of work. Close your VAT return for the period and confirm that recoverable input tax exceeds output tax. Complete the refund form on the portal with calm, precise figures and short narratives, then upload the evidence in the same sequence you reference it. Use filenames that explain content “Import-declaration-Jebel-Ali-Apr-2025.pdf” is better than “scan3.pdf.” Export a copy of the form and save every attachment. Assign one authorized signatory to handle follow-ups so your answers stay consistent and fast.
Pre-submission checks
Use this pre-submission checklist to keep your VAT refund smooth:
- Entity name, trade license, and bank account title match exactly (including punctuation).
- Tax invoices show supplier and recipient TRNs, a clear description, VAT amount, and date.
- Import declarations reconcile to ledger entries and, where relevant, to proof of payment.
- Credit notes and other adjustments are posted and explained in a brief, dated note.
- Bank details (including IBAN) are current and appear consistently across the file.
Avoidable setbacks (and how to dodge them)
Most setbacks are avoidable. Problems arise when a VAT refund includes blocked items (for example, certain entertainment or passenger vehicles), when invoices are missing required fields, or when your narrative conflicts with your licensed activities or website. Mismatches between import paperwork and the period of claim, or IBANs that fail validation, also slow things down. Keep replies short and evidence-led. Whenever you state a figure, place the document beside it so a reviewer can verify it immediately.
When to add extra context
Some situations deserve extra context. Export-heavy businesses can add a simple schedule tying zero-rated sales to shipping documents and customer invoices. Companies in long implementation or construction phases can explain why excess input tax recurs across several periods and when that pattern will change. If you are newly registered and your first return shows a large credit, link start-up purchases to your forecast and supplier contracts. Capital-asset purchases may need a specific approach over time; outline it in one paragraph and reference your calculation. Non-resident businesses may be eligible under particular provisions; state the basis briefly and how funds will be received as part of the VAT refund.
